			<description>&#60;p&#62;Hi. I was having some similar issues of not receiving email notifications from Gravity Forms, not even to admin or BCC to a yahoo account.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Here's what fixed it according to Hostgator:&#60;br /&#62;
&#34;The phpinfo page for my primary domain showed that a complete path to sendmail was not defined. I have copied a complete php.ini file into the document root for that site (and copied in the adjusted parameters for max upload filesize, max post size and max execution time) and now the proper path is reflected.&#34;&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;This fixed it. Hope this helps.

			<description>&#60;p&#62;If you aren't receiving emails to a Google Apps hosted email on the same domain as the web site then this is a server configuration issue.  You need to contact your web host, notify them what is going on and that emails sent FROM a Google Apps hosted email address TO a Google Apps hosted email address are not working properly when sending email via PHP.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;We have had other customers who had the same issue and they contacted their host to clear it up. We also had the same issue with BlueHost, we contacted BlueHost and they made a change and it fixed the problem.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;The issue has to do with how the DNS is setup with the MX records with how the Google Apps is setup for your domain name.  Google Apps is rejecting the email when it comes from the same domain as the email address it is being sent to.
